Some esoteric home remedies practiced in Narayanganj district, Bangladesh

Amena Khatun, Khoshnur Jannat, Tanvir Ahamed, Rownak Jahan and Mohammed Rahmatullah

In the possible perpetual quest of human beings for treatment and cure of various diseases, the esoteric or a mixture of the paranormal and the supernatural has always played an important role. Since our human ancestors did not have any knowledge of microbes and other causative factors behind occurrence of diseases, their beliefs in the treatment of sickness centered on propitiating angry gods or evil spirits or demons, which they regarded as the causes for sickness. As a result some of the treatment methods, which persist even in the modern age, borders on the esoteric or are esoteric. The objective of this study was to document some esoteric home remedies used in Narayanganj city of Narayanganj district, Bangladesh. While the actual scientific values of these sorts of treatments are dubious, belief plays a large part in the cure of a patient (placebo effect), and so such treatments also need proper documentation.
